Solar has scaled rapidly. What hasn’t scaled is what happens when assets are upgraded, replaced, or decommissioned.

Today, solar asset transitions are fragmented, requiring asset owners to coordinate recyclers, logistics, compliance, and reporting manually. Valuable materials are lost, reuse opportunities are missed, and costs remain high.

We’re building a different model.

Cirqo Solar connects asset owners, reusers, recyclers, and logistics providers into a single workflow. It prioritises reuse where viable, coordinates recovery where necessary, and provides a complete audit trail from site to final outcome.

By 2035, Australia is expected to generate around 1 million tonnes of solar panel waste — equivalent to approximately 50 million panels. (DCCEEW)
